It was basically left over from the days of scandal and mobsters. The sports all put a lot of effort into separating themselves from gambling. Even when they would acknowledge it they would skate around it. The pregame shows could say a team was “favored by 3” but they couldn’t say who was favoring them or what that meant. Just that they were favored. I’m still surprised the NFL was so quick to get into Vegas. Not that long ago Vegas couldn’t even put tourism ads in NFL games. Heck NBC wasn’t allowed to show commercials for their show Vegas during games. The league officially did not recognize Vegas as existing.
